这不仅有助于学习服务器管理知识,还能在特定场景下提供本地服务或进行小型项目测试
本文将从选择操作系统、安装软件、配置网络、设置安全等方面详细介绍如何将个人电脑设置为服务器
一、确定服务器类型与选择操作系统 首先,明确你的服务器将用于何种服务,如Web服务、文件共享、数据库服务等
这将直接影响后续软件的选择和配置
常见的服务器操作系统有Windows Server和Linux(如Ubuntu、CentOS)
对于初学者,Linux因其开源、免费、稳定且灵活的特点,常被推荐作为首选
- Windows Server:适合熟悉Windows环境的用户,易于上手,但成本较高
- Linux(如Ubuntu、CentOS):开源免费,稳定高效,适合需要高度定制和灵活性的场景
二、安装操作系统与软件 1. 安装操作系统:根据所选系统,从官方网站下载相应版本的ISO文件,并使用U盘或光盘启动安装程序
按照屏幕提示完成安装过程,注意设置合理的分区和文件系统
2. 安装服务器软件: - Web服务器:对于Web服务,Linux下可选择Apache或Nginx;Windows下则可选择IIS
- 数据库服务器:MySQL、PostgreSQL或SQL Server等,根据具体需求选择
- 其他服务:如FTP服务(vsftpd或FileZilla Server)、SSH服务(OpenSSH)等,根据需要进行安装
三、配置网络设置 1. 设置静态IP:为服务器分配一个静态IP地址,以便其他设备能稳定访问
在操作系统的网络设置中,找到“TCP/IP属性”并设置固定的IP地址、子网掩码、默认网关和DNS服务器
2. 路由器端口转发:如果需要在外部网络访问服务器,需在路由器上设置端口转发,将外部网络的请求转发到服务器的特定端口
3. 防火墙设置:开启并配置防火墙,只允许必要的网络流量通过,以增强服务器的安全性
四、配置安全设置 1. 设置强密码:为操作系统、数据库和各类服务设置复杂且难以猜测的密码
2. 定期更新:保持操作系统、服务器软件和安全补丁的及时更新,以修复已知漏洞
3. 安装防病毒软件:虽然Linux系统相对安全,但在处理来自外部的文件或数据时,仍需谨慎,并考虑安装防病毒软件
4. 限制访问权限:使用最小权限原则,仅授予必要的用户和进程访问权限
五、数据备份与恢复 建立有效的数据备份和恢复机制,确保重要数据的安全性和可靠性
可以使用外部硬盘、云存储或专业的备份软件进行定期备份
六、优化与监控 1. 性能优化:根据服务器的负载情况,调整系统参数、优化数据库配置、启用缓存等,以提高服务器性能
2. 监控工具:安装并使用监控工具(如Zabbix、Prometheus等),实时监控服务器的CPU、内存、磁盘和网络等性能指标,以便及时发现并解决问题
七、测试与验证 完成以上设置后,需在局域网或外网环境下进行测试,验证服务器是否能够正常提供服务
检查Web服务是否能正常访问、数据库是否能正常读写等
结语 将个人电脑设置成服务器是一个涉及多个步骤和技术的过程,需要仔细规划和执行
通过选择合适的操作系统、安装必要的软件、配置网络和安全设置、进行数据备份与优化监控等步骤,可以搭建出一个稳定、安全且高效的服务器环境
同时,定期更新和维护服务器、关注安全漏洞和性能瓶颈,也是确保服务器长期稳定运行的关键
希望本文能为读者在搭建个人电脑服务器的过程中提供有价值的参考和指导
Win10远程桌面:高效管理,无缝远程协作首选
将个人电脑转为服务器全攻略
强化Portal服务器端口,保障数据流通安全高效
修复硬盘扇区错误,高效策略全解析
高端服务器定制方案,性价比之王,报价震撼来袭!
本地直连远程端口,高效畅通无阻!
增强服务器性能,立即部署新增节点
个人电脑秒变服务器:高效搭建指南
远程桌面连接他人电脑上网是一种侵犯他人隐私和安全的行为,我无法提供任何有关非法活动的指导或建议。我们应该尊重他人的隐私权和个人信息安全,遵守道德和法律规定,以合法、诚信和负责任的态度行事。如果您有任何合法的远程工作或协作需求,建议您使用正规的远程桌面软件或工具,并确保获得相关授权和许可。同时,我们也应该加强网络安全意识,保护好自己的个人信息和设备安全。
打造个人电脑为高效服务器:实战指南
服务器VS个人电脑:性能与用途的天壤之别
个人电脑转服务器,高效升级,驾驭云端力量!
自建网站,个人电脑变身高效服务器可行吗?
轻松变身:将个人电脑打造为高效服务器
升级家用电脑,打造高效私人服务器
高效转型:将电脑打造为专业级服务器
打造全能服务器,个人电脑潜力无限释放!
服务器VS个人电脑:性能与角色的根本差异
服务器VS个人电脑:性能、用途与管理的显著差异